Transaction 39946d6a494ddb102833126623e2e15a4e36879dd22cf36411f7852b2182e6e3

4 Input
1 Outputs
  • 39946d6a494ddb102833126623e2e15a4e36879dd22cf36411f7852b2182e6e3:0
  • value  42180000
    address  1EdqBZMCrao4zkL8dUvxH9YoX5AXjpWTeq